Mark Wielaard wrote:
> > Granted, a smart JIT will be able to take advantage
> > of it being a final field and eliminate the debug code from what it
> > generates. However, if it is used extensively in the runtime then it is
> > probable that the flag would be evaluated before the system property is set,
> > making it useless.
> So you have to reevaluate the System property every time (as you seem to
> do in your ObjectInputStream patch). I was hoping that you could set system
> properties on the command line with gcj compiled binaries then you could
> be sure that such a property was always set (or not set). This is what
> gij seems to do.
Setting a property on the command line doesn't stop the application changing that
property later. I figured it would be nice to be able to disable debugging at
runtime as well, hence the re-checking the property in the ObjectInputStream
constructor.
